Odisha Govt Staffers With COVID-19 Symptoms Asked To Take Leave For Home Quarantine

Bhubaneswar:  To contain the spread of the coronavirus disease (COVID-19) at workplace, the Odisha government on Thursday directed its employees to remain in 14-day home quarantine if found with the symptoms of the infection.

“All employees should look out for symptoms of novel coronavirus and if feeling unwell should leave the workplace immediately after informing the superior officer. They should, thereafter avail leave for home quarantine for a period of 14 days,” the notification issued by the General Administration & Public Grievance Department said.

It further said that any leave necessary for quarantine in excess of this period will be treated as ordinary leave or may be considered as per provisions under Rule 5, Appendix 6 of Odisha Service Code.

Besides, the employees, whose family member has returned from overseas on or after March 4, 2020, have been asked to avail leave for self-quarantine for a fortnight.

“On return from leave, the concerned employee before joining the duty will have to produce medical certificate of fitness from the competent Medical Officer,” it added.
